Understanding the Role of Inspectors General
To truly get a handle on what "Trump IG" might mean, it helps to first understand what Inspectors General are all about. These are independent watchdogs within various government agencies, and their main job is to keep an eye on how things are run. They look for waste, fraud, and abuse, and they work to promote efficiency and effectiveness within the government. Their purpose, you see, is to make sure that public funds are used wisely and that government operations are fair and honest. They are, in short, a critical part of accountability.
An Inspector General, in a way, acts as an internal auditor and investigator for their specific agency. They have the power to look into complaints, conduct audits, and make recommendations for improvements. This independence is a key part of their role, as it allows them to do their work without fear of political pressure or interference from the very agencies they are overseeing. Their reports and findings are often made public, which helps to keep citizens informed about how their government is functioning. This, naturally, is a very important function.
The position of Inspector General is designed to be a safeguard, a sort of check on the executive branch, ensuring that federal programs and policies are carried out with integrity. When an IG uncovers problems, their findings can lead to changes in policy, disciplinary actions, or even criminal investigations.
